
Primary succession on land occurs as:
(a) $Lichen\rightarrow mosses\rightarrow annual \ grass\rightarrow shrubs\rightarrow trees$
(b) $mosses\rightarrow lichen\rightarrow annual \ grass\rightarrow shrubs\rightarrow trees$
(c) $plankton\rightarrow submerged\rightarrow floating \ stage\rightarrow marsh \ stage\rightarrow climax \ stage$
(d) All of these
Answer
567.3k+ views
Hint: Basically it is a series of progressive changes in the composition of an ecological community over time. It is newly exposed or newly formed rock is colonized by living things for the first time. Succession consistently involves a progression from communities with lower species diversity to communities with higher species diversity.
Complete answer:
It includes changes that occur when living things and it became established on a previously uninhabited area such as a newly exposed sea or lake sediments or sand dunes.
The natural progression on the bare stone is known as lithosere. These stages occur in steady succession.
Additional information: In the eruption of volcanoes, the primary succession can take place, for example, those on the Big Island of Hawaii. As magma flows into the sea, a new stone is formed. On the Big Island, around 32 acres of land are included every year. The species that show up first in the recently established climate are known as pioneer species, and through their interactions, they build a simple initial biological community. When new species arrive then this community becomes more complex. Primary succession is different from secondary succession, which is the recuperation of a current organic network after an unsettling influence hampers the network's natural structure to a previous stage.
So, the correct answer is ‘$Lichen\rightarrow mosses\rightarrow annual \ grass\rightarrow shrubs\rightarrow trees$’.
Note: Once grasses and weeds begin to grow, soil formation is accelerated and more animal species begin to appear. The environment retains moisture, and ideal conditions are formed by the growth of shrubs and small trees. This is pursued by larger trees and animals, and the complex web of interactions between them.
